Higham Lane Sixth Form is delighted to announce its latest 2024 set of A-level results. Our students achieved an excellent 28% of grades at A*-A, 59% of grades at A*-B and 82% at A* to C. We achieved a highly credible B- as the average grade per entry.

Year 9 Curriculum and Options Evening - Thursday 13th February 2025 The Year 9 Curriculum and Options Evening will enable you to hear about the Options process in more detail and ask questions, both to Subject Leaders and to senior members of staff, who can offer you their advice. Our SENCO, Miss Taylor, will also be attending the event. The evening will run from 5.30pm until 7.30pm with a subject fair in the Sports Hall. Information sessions about the Options process take place in Coombe Hall at 5.30pm and 6.30pm. Please choose the session most convenient to your arrival time. If you are travelling to the event by car, please kindly park on the school playground.
